Web6 apr. 2024 · To round the numbers upwards to 10, 100, 1000, etc., we shall use the negative value in the num_digits argument. Let’s take the number 126.33784 and round it upwards upto 10th digit. Use the following formula: =ROUNDUP (126.33784,-1) As a result, excel would return the whole number 130.

WebIf you rather want to round a value up to the nearest 5 instead of down, then you can use the CEILING function in Excel. The CEILING function always rounds the value up. This means it always rounds the value to the nearest multiple of 5 that is higher than the given value. The syntax for the CEILING function is: =CEILING ( value, significance) WebType = ROUND (A1,3) which equals 823.783 Round a number up by using the ROUNDUP function. The ROUNDUP function can round either to the left or right of the decimal point. If the value of the “num_digits” argument is 0, then a number is rounded to the nearest whole number. WebTo round values to the right of the decimal point, use a positive number for digits: = ROUND (A1,1) // Round to 1 decimal place = ROUND (A1,2) // Round to 2 decimal … WebROUND is a function in Excel that will round a number to a certain number of decimal places. The syntax for the function is ROUND (number,decimals), where number is the number you are rounding and decimals is the number of decimal places you want to round to. Share this post How to Round to the Nearest Whole Number in Excel – Round-Off Formula. can an fein start with 0WebROUNDUP behaves like ROUND, except that it always rounds a number up. If num_digits is greater than 0 (zero), then number is rounded up to the specified number of decimal places. If num_digits is 0, then number is rounded up to the nearest integer.
